Sony Xperia Z Review

         The Sony Xperia Z is the current Android Sony flagship phone.Can it give a tough competition to the Samsung Galaxy S4 and LG Optimus G pro?Lets find out from the review.Also check out the specifications of the Sony Xperia Z.

Score-8.5 out of 10

Design and Body

The Sony Xperia Z is a very slender device, measuring just 7.9mm thick.The 146g of weight is average for a phone.

              The  Xperia Z has a 5-inch display.The display is quite crisp and clear and pretty good. LCD displays have lower contrast compared to AMOLEDs, but they are typically brighter.

User Interface

The Xperia Z runs Android Jelly Bean 4.1.2 which should be upgraded to 4.2.2 soon,Bsides,it has all the Android goodies like Google Now and offline speech recognition.

                  Inside is a quad-core processor clocked at 1.5GHz. The processor is one of the most powerful mobile CPUs around.

Camera

                      The Sony Xperia Z packs a 13.1MP camera. With a few exceptions, 13.1MP is the most you can get out of a modern camera phone.
 
Sony Xperia Z camera samples

                            

The Sony Xperia Z shoots at 1080p resolution,and they do look amazing.

Pros and Cons

Pros

  • 13.1 MP camera 
  • Quad-core Processor
  • Water and dust resistant
Cons      
  •  Customisations not as developed as Samsung's Touchwiz or HTC's Sense UI

Verdict

         If you are a Sony fanboy and don't like Samsung's Touchwiz,also if you are a adventure loving person,then this is the perfect smartphone for you.
